Manchester Oxford Road station is designed with passenger convenience in mind. The ticket office operates from early morning until late at night, ensuring you can buy or collect your tickets with ease. The station features ticket machines that are accessible, supporting both cash and card transactions. For those with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available. The station also supports smartcard issuance and validation.
Need a lift? While certain areas within the station offer step-free access, it's important to note that mobility scooters are only friendly on platform 5 for services from Liverpool. There are no lifts to platform 1, but lifts between platforms 4 and 5 and platforms 2 and 3 make crossing convenient. Waiting rooms are comfortably located between platforms 4 and 5, as well as 2 and 3.
Toilets, including accessible toilets, are available for the duration of the train services. Baby changing facilities are inclusive within these amenities, providing essential convenience for families. Although there is no luggage storage, CCTV surveillance ensures a secure environment.
Traveling beyond Manchester Oxford Road is a breeze thanks to a network of transport links. The bus services, operated by 'First' and 'Stagecoach', offer comprehensive routes across Greater Manchester. If you're an avid cycler, you'll be pleased to find ample bicycle storage, with sheltered racks to secure your ride.
The station is within reach of Manchester's Metrolink tram network, a quick and efficient way to zip around the city. Additionally, the revered Metroshuttle buses provide free rides connecting the train stations and major attractions across the city center. Save on travel by picking up a Manchester PLUSBUS ticket, which offers unlimited bus travel around the city.

Rufford Station is a quintessential small village station, offering the essential facilities needed for your rail journey. While there is no ticket office, travellers can easily use the available ticket machines to purchase or collect tickets bought online. It's wise to note that the station doesn’t offer accessible ticket machines, but an induction loop is available for those hard of hearing. Despite being unstaffed, there's help at hand through customer help points and a dedicated helpline available to assist travellers when needed.
Regarding accessibility, Rufford Station provides partial step-free access, classified as a Category B station. This means that while level access to both platforms is facilitated by ramps, the main pathways might require some assistance for those with mobility impairments. Sadly, there are no waiting rooms or toilets, which means planning ahead is crucial for long waits.
Getting to and from Rufford Station couldn't be easier. Although there is no dedicated taxi stand, arrangements can be made through services like Cab4You. An excellent rail replacement service is available that facilitates travel from the station car park, ensuring continued connectivity even during service disruptions. For those who prefer road travel, bus services linked to Rufford can be navigated by contacting Busline at 0871 200 2233.
